I love this and agree– a lot of this is why I struggle to just blindly support female characters in popular media, because it is so rare to get women who truly feel like real human beings and who also have true agency in the story.
But something that’s coming to mind for me is something I learned in my high school AP Lang class (with one of the coolest teachers I’ve had). He talked about how, actually, a lot of older media had a wider breadth of complicated female characters, as surprising as that may seem, because a lot of early TV and movies regarded those women as still people who had something to contribute to the plot, unlike a lot of more recent media. Now, there are certainly things that don’t age well, and things that have gotten better, but our society is extremely conservative (with many not really realizing it). As time has gone on, in many cases, media HAS gotten less feminist. There have been some recent (performative) attempts, and absolutely some recent successes (for another Wachowski project with a LOT more female agency, PLEASE watch Sense8!! It’s amazing, underrated, and managed to eke out a happy ending through the support of a dedicated fanbase despite the show being dropped/almost dropped 1-2 times), but on the whole many “feminist” movies have been a disappointment to me. The amount of people fawning over the nothing-burger that the Barbie movie was was insane to me– it’s like, BARELY feminist, and honestly I’m hesitating to even give it *that* much credit, because it also managed to belittle the real dangers of fascism and Barbie’s very real past upholding extremely narrow and unrealistic beauty standards… but I digress.
I’m wondering (and by ‘wondering’ I mean I feel that this is likely true) if this is another piece of the conservative backlash that started all the way back with Nixon and Reagan’s “silent majority” that has shaped the rest of our lives in so many ways. I’m thinking about Alien (1979) and Aliens (1986). While Ellen Ripley continues to be cool in Aliens, her character is also flattened considerably in that movie, with a big focus on turning her into a mother figure. In Alien, she was allowed to be her own person, to be an amazing human being who survived through her wits and all of that wonderful stuff previously mentioned. Watching Aliens, it felt to me that her story was controlled more by men, and that the whole motherhood arc took away so much of what made her special by putting her into the only role the men writing her could conceive of her in.
Where Alien is a beautiful commentary on the horrors of birth and pregnancy and the fight for bodily autonomy (even nearly to the death), Aliens takes this outstanding and complex character and puts her neatly into a mothering box. A box with a really cool forklift mech! But still a role that feels limiting, from what she had stood for before– to me, at least. I know a LOT of people love Aliens (me included) and critique of it may be considered sacrilege, but I stand by it.
The difference between those two movies, aside from the switch in directors/crew members/etc, is a matter of a few years, 1979 to 1986, with the script for Aliens being written sometime in/after 1983. Reagan was first elected in 1980.
It is important to me to remember that Ellen Ripley’s role was originally written as a man– and thus she was treated with equal respect and dignity (or rather, disrespect and indignity) as every other member of the crew. It is also important to me to remember that in the wake of the progressive successes in the 60s and 70s, many of the few good things in America were made a lot, lot worse by conservative backlash.
I watched a movie from 1982: The Last Unicorn. In it, the titular unicorn sets out on an adventure of her own making essentially to breathe life into the dying embers of the world she knows. I watched as she met every challenge she faced with poise and dignity. I watched as her drive and inner spirit moved the plot forward. I watched as the power, influence, and selfish desires of bumbling men complicated her journey, reshaped her body, and stamped trauma onto her mind that she would carry forever. I watched as she was bested in every contest of might until the final act, and as the movie laid out in its text that such things were not in her lane. That was what heroes do, it said, and in my head all I could hear was “men’s work.” I watched as the unicorn’s love for a man changed her until she could fight in the way parceled out for men and become something more than she had started, transcending an immortal stagnancy to evolve into something singular and lonely. I saw that her ability to contribute to the narrative hinged on her love and her capacity to persevere, but more fundamentally to suffer. I understood that this was what the movie saw to be women’s power, and that sat ill with me, but the unicorn’s journey remained so inspiring that she and the movie stuck with me for good. The rest rolled off my shoulders, cause… I mean it was an 80s movie based on a book from the late 60s. I applied the phrase “for its time” like a lotion, took what resonated, and moved on…

Interfacing and Intimacy
One of the most interesting original concepts from dbh to me has always been androids capability to interface. And unfortunately I think it’s an ability that many people don’t understand. Now yes, this could be because the game uses it as a rather abstract concept by telling us what the characters experienced, rather than, thankfully not, showing us, which leads people to be confused.
People watch Markus and North interface for the first time and either don’t get what happened, see it as something rather surface level as just a means of giving comfort to one another, or, my personal worst take, see it as android sex - because y’know people are incapable of seeing intimacy in a romantic context without it being sexually coded.
![Tumblr media](https://64.media.tumblr.com/74e53244a91abd7ff9a5d2e7e8942774/0e40cd4a534778b7-58/s400x600/07369a218a8beba62f87339d3343886933af5e06.jpg)
But, to me at least, interfacing allows androids to quickly establish a deep emotional connection. I don’t know if any of you have watched Netflix’s amazing series, Sense8, but in it the main characters have the ability to telepathically connect with each other. By “visiting” each other they not only share thoughts and in-the-moment experiences but also feelings, memories, skills and physical sensations. And that ability to me is the closest depiction I can suggest as to what interfacing actually is.
And this is what allows Markus and North to have such a deep connection so quickly - because they experience, not just witness, what each other has gone through. We say we need to “see the world through someone else’s eyes” or to put ourselves “in someone else’s shoes”, and this is literally what is done every time they connect. And this is what creates an incredibly strong empathic connection between them.
Therapist Dr. Mick says in his recent dbh playthrough that the disclosure of personal information is key in establishing emotional intimacy (I can’t provide a timestamp but the discussion starts at around 1hr 27m, and is a really interesting listen), and that via interfacing androids can potentially access the entire collective experience of the other, therefore it is undoubtedly an incredibly intimate act. Add to that that it basically means that neither party can lie or omit details about the truth, and we begin to understand why Markus and North can be so trusting of each other.
I know that not everyone’s fond of this pairing, but I think if we can analyse interfacing deeper and what that means in the context of forming an intense interpersonal relationship, remembering that android biology and abilities are fundamentally different, than I think it goes a long way to understanding their bond.
